Output 32e663a68e0756a39929f9369ee774cac394379cfb7790b7699905e9e4d34284:2

value
29031298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2e795f19b417e5d24eb5842be7da19309217304 OP_EQUAL
address
MNkX8N6P94rr6g9WmA8ogb8ZEWpz7KzBqz
transaction
32e663a68e0756a39929f9369ee774cac394379cfb7790b7699905e9e4d34284
spent
true